Abstract

The present invention relates to the use of one or more specific organic peroxides for the polymerization of an allylic monomer and/or at least one allylic copolymer. The invention also relates to a composition comprising at least one allylic monomer and/or at least one allylic copolymer and at least one specific organic peroxide. The invention also relates to the use of the composition as defined above for the manufacture of an organic glass, preferably an ophthalmic lens, possibly optionally being tinted by means of pigments and/or organic dyes.

Claims (40)

1. A process for polymerizing one or more allylic monomers and/or allylic copolymers comprising using one or more peroxides of the following formula (I):

1-alkoxy-1- t -alkylperoxycyclohexane  (I)

wherein in formula (I) the alkoxy group comprises from 1 to 4 carbon atoms, the t-alkyl group comprises from 4 to 12 carbon atoms, and the cyclohexane ring is optionally substituted by 1 or 3 alkyl groups, each comprising from 1 to 3 carbon atoms.

2. The process according to claim 1 , wherein the peroxide(s) of formula (I) is/are selected from the group consisting of 1-methoxy-1-tert-amylperoxycyclohexane (TAPMC), 1-methoxy-1-t-butylperoxycyclohexane (TBPMC), 1-methoxy-1-t-amylperoxy-3,3,5-trimethylcyclohexane, 1-methoxy-1-t-butylperoxy-3,3,5-trimethylcyclohexane, 1-ethoxy-1-t-amylperoxycyclohexane (TAPEC), 1-ethoxy-1-t-butylperoxycyclohexane (TBPEC), 1-ethoxy-1-t-amylperoxy-3,3,5-trimethylcyclohexane and/or 1-ethoxy-1-t-butylperoxy-3,3,5-trimethylcyclohexane.

3. The process according to claim 1 , wherein the peroxide of formula (I) is 1-methoxy-1-tert-amylperoxycyclohexane.

4. The process according to claim 1 , wherein the allylic monomer(s) is/are chosen from bis(allyl carbonate) monomers.
